Why Hire a Front Door Contractor?
A qualified front door contractor brings competence and experience to the table. While some property owners may think about a DIY technique, the nuances of door choice, installation, and guaranteeing appropriate insulation and security functions are frequently best delegated specialists. Here are a couple of reasons why working with a contractor is a sensible choice:

Expertise: Front Door Remodeling door specialists have actually specialized knowledge of various products (wood, fiberglass, steel) and designs. They can assist you select the door that best suits your aesthetic preferences, security needs, and spending plan.

Quality Installation: Proper installation is crucial for guaranteeing that the door operates correctly and lasts longer. Poor installation can result in drafts, water leakages, or worse, security vulnerabilities.

Warranty: Many professionals use warranties on both products and labor, providing assurance.

Modification Options: A contractor can assist with custom designs, making sure that your door fits seamlessly with the existing architecture of your home.
Aspects to Consider When Choosing a Front Door Contractor1. Experience
When looking for a Front Door Renovation door contractor, experience is key. Search for contractors with a proven performance history in door setups. You can check their portfolio and request referrals from previous customers to gauge their proficiency.
2. Licensing and Insurance
Always confirm that the contractor holds the required licenses and insurance. Unlicensed contractors may offer lower quotes, but they might also result in pricey problems down the line. Liability insurance safeguards you from any damage that may happen throughout the installation.
3. Evaluations and Recommendations
Research study online evaluations and ask friends and family for suggestions. Websites like Yelp and Angie's List can provide insights into others' experiences with specific professionals.
4. Series of Services
Examine the series of services provided by the contractor. Some might concentrate on basic door setups, while others may use custom style services and even door upkeep.
5. Guarantee Options
Inquire about the service warranties they use. A great contractor ought to supply a warranty for their labor and have warranty options for the doors they install.
6. Quotes
Always get multiple estimates before making a decision. This will give you a concept of the market rate and help you recognize any uncommonly high or low quotes.
7. Communication
A reputable contractor must maintain clear communication throughout the project. They must have the ability to describe their processes effectively and answer any concerns you may have.

A: The best product depends upon your particular needs. Wood doors provide heat and character however require more upkeep. Steel doors are long lasting and use much better security, while fiberglass doors can imitate the look of wood with lower upkeep requirements.
Q2: How long does the installation process take?
A: The installation of a Front Door Specialist door can typically take between 2 to 6 hours, depending on the intricacy of the installation and whether any extra structural modifications are needed.
Q3: What should I do to prepare for the door installation?
A: Ensure the area around the Front Door Installation Company door is clear of furniture, decoration, or other obstructions. It's likewise a great concept to secure pets and guarantee that the employees can quickly access the front of your home.
Q4: Do I need to be home throughout the installation?
A: While it's not compulsory, it's a good idea to be home to discuss any last-minute questions and to authorize any decisions if unexpected problems occur.
Q5: What can I anticipate after my door is installed?
A: After installation, you can anticipate the contractor to tidy up the workspace and explain any care directions for the door. Lots of offer follow-up services or check-ins to ensure satisfaction.
